Setup Instructions

  1. Connect Power: Connect the provided AC power adapter to the 'DC 12V' input port on the back of the docking station. Plug the other end into a power outlet.
  2. Connect to Computer: Connect the docking station to your computer using the supplied USB cable. Insert one end into the USB port on the docking station and the other end into an available USB port on your computer.
  3. Insert Hard Drive:
    • For SATA drives (2.5" or 3.5"): Align the SATA connector on the hard drive with the SATA slot in the docking station and gently push down until it is firmly seated.
    • For IDE drives (2.5" or 3.5"): Align the IDE connector on the hard drive with the IDE slot and carefully insert it. Ensure proper pin alignment to avoid damage.

  4. Power On: Flip the On/Off switch on the docking station to the 'ON' position. The operation LED should illuminate.
  5. Driver Installation (Automatic): Your computer should automatically detect the new hardware and install the necessary drivers (Plug&Play). This may take a few moments.
  6. Access Drive: Once drivers are installed, the hard drive should appear as a removable disk in your computer's file explorer.

Using the USB HUB Port

The docking station includes a USB 2.0 HUB port. You can connect other USB devices, such as a USB flash drive, to this port. This is particularly useful for copying files directly from the inserted hard drive to a USB flash drive.

One-Touch Backup (OTB) Function

The OTB function allows for quick data backup with a single button press. To use this feature:

  1. Ensure the docking station is connected to your computer and powered on.
  2. Insert the hard drive containing the data you wish to back up.
  3. Install the OTB software (if provided separately or available for download from Retoo's support website).
  4. Configure the OTB software to specify the source folder on your hard drive and the destination folder on your computer where the backup should be saved.
  5. Press the 'OTB' button on the docking station. The system will then automatically copy the specified folder to the designated backup location.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your docking station, refer to the following common troubleshooting steps:

  • Drive Not Recognized:
    • Ensure the power adapter is securely connected and the docking station is powered on.
    • Verify the USB cable is properly connected to both the docking station and your computer. Try a different USB port on your computer.
    • Check if the hard drive is correctly seated in its slot. For IDE drives, ensure pins are aligned.
    • If it's a new drive, it might need to be initialized, partitioned, and formatted in Disk Management (Windows) or Disk Utility (macOS).
    • Test with a different hard drive to rule out a drive issue.
  • Slow Transfer Speeds:
    • Ensure you are using a USB 2.0 port on your computer for optimal performance (up to 480 Mbit/s).
    • Close other applications that might be using system resources or the hard drive.
    • Check the health of your hard drive.
  • One-Touch Backup (OTB) Not Working:
    • Confirm that the OTB software is installed and correctly configured on your computer.
    • Ensure the hard drive is properly recognized by the system before pressing the OTB button.
    • Check if the destination folder for the backup has sufficient free space.
  • Docking Station Not Powering On:
    • Verify the power adapter is fully plugged into both the docking station and a working power outlet.
    • Ensure the On/Off switch is in the 'ON' position.
    • Try a different power outlet.
